As a student at Berklee, you're already passionate about music and eager to develop your skills. The Professional Writing and Music Technology Division is seeking musicians to join our Session Musician program that offers a unique opportunity for you to gain hands-on experience working with faculty and fellow musicians in a real-world recording studio environment. This role is a direct pathway to a career as a professional session musician, providing invaluable experience that you can't get in a classroom alone. You will sharpen the critical skills that define a working pro, flawless reading, stylistic versatility, and studio etiquette, while building a network of musicians, composers, producers, and engineers. This is your chance to build your reputation and become a go-to player within the Berklee community. This posting is for players with a contemporary popular style (jazz, rhythm, or popular music styles) skillset. Big band, jazz combo, rhythm/bass, and instruments and playing techniques will be required, as well as the ability to read a lead sheet, improvise over chord changes, and play with a group without a conductor.
